MASTERS: Gerald Burns – passed away peacefully surrounded by family on Monday, February 10, 2025, at Sakura House.
Beloved husband of Carol (Perry), who he married February 5, 1966. Dear father of David and wife Wanda of Woodstock, Lisa and husband Steve Carberry of Hickson, Jamie of Ottawa and Paul of Woodstock. Sadly missed by his grandchildren Aearial (Tanner), Jessie (Jason), Clayton, Rebecca and great-granddaughter Kali. Gerald will also be remembered fondly by his extended family on both the Perry and Masters sides.
Predeceased by his parents Burns and Margaret (Sim) Masters, his brother Lloyd and sister-in-law Violet Masters.
Gerald retired in 2007 after 45 years of driving for Kingslea and Noblewood Transport. His work carried over into his passion for collecting toy trucks and tractors, a hobby he pursued with Paul for almost 40 years.
Gerald was a simple, practical man who enjoyed summer trips to the Bruce Peninsula, searching for deals at Saturday garage sales and watching the ponies circle the track. He was also a long-time member of Knox Presbyterian Church in Woodstock where he served many years on the Board of Managers as well as running the lift on Sunday mornings.
